You can resurface it. This is primarily what our company does. We use butterfield overlay products and have used them for years. Looking at roughly $7/ sqft for textured, stamped concrete overlays that are scored, stained, and sealed.

Cool Deck is an option. Nothing will beat $7 a sq ft but I think Cool deck was like $15-20 sq ft to have it done and I did my front porch myself and it was like $9 or 10 a sq ft. Prep work is super critical.
Other option is an epoxy paint with sand mixed in or flakes. A 5 gallon kit (10 gallons total- 5 gallons of part A and 5 gallons of part B) was like $2,000. Again, they can mix whatever color you want.
